#f520ce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f520ce is composed of 96.1% red, 12.5%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86.9% magenta, 15.9%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 311 degrees, a saturation of 91.4% and a lightness of 54.3%. #f520ce color hex could be obtained by blending #ff40ff with #eb009d. Closest websafe color is: #ff33cc.

#f520ce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f520ce has RGB values of R:245, G:32,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.87, Y:0.16,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16064718.
